Abstract
The utility model provides a kind of Line Loss of Distribution Network System examination device, including collection terminal, and can include that one end has the shell of opening portion and is set to the intracorporal PCB circuit board of shell with the monitoring client of collection terminal wireless telecommunications, collection terminal;The upper end cover for being provided with buckle structure is detachably connected on the opening portion, for collection terminal to be removably mounted to service conductor front end;The mainboard for acquiring user's electricity is provided in the PCB circuit board, the monitoring data of user's electricity is sent to the first communication board of monitoring client for will include, and for providing the power panel of power supply;The second communication board for receiving monitoring data, the central processing unit for analysing and comparing to monitoring data, and the alarm for issuing alarm are provided on monitoring client.Line loss examination device provided by the utility model is applied in combination by collection terminal and monitoring client, is had the function of more powerful line loss investigation, the electricity stealing of the overwhelming majority can be prevented, with economic benefit outstanding and social benefit.

In actual use, each collection terminal respectively corresponds an ammeter and is connected to service conductor front end, due to timer
In the presence of can be that integral point starts by timer setting, set-up mode can be using 1 hour as countdown section, when falling meter
When carry out one-shot when completing, during countdown, in a dormant state, when countdown is completed, collection terminal is swashed collection terminal
It is living, it drives electric quantity collector to realize electric quantity acquisition by mainboard, will include then user's electricity and GPS using the first communication board
The monitoring data of confidence breath is sent to monitoring client, after monitoring client receives monitoring data by the second communication board, central processing unit
(in electric system, platform area refers to a transformation in corresponding platform area in the location information calling electric system carried according to monitoring data
The supply district of device) record user's electricity data, the correspondence user's electricity recorded in the electric system called out enters ratio
Be compared compared with module with user's electricity that electric quantity collector acquires, comparison module if it find that the two in user's numerical value and electricity consumption
There is certain exception in (24 hours) aspects in track, then central processing unit driving alarm issues alarm.Then, monitoring personnel can be with
Problem platform area is arrived at using GPS position information, is rushing towards abnormal position at the first time.
Since the starting of each hour of timer is primary, and acquire user's electricity, therefore, the interior use when some is small
When electrical anomaly is excessively high, so that it may issue alarm in time, monitoring section has just been narrowed down to a hour by this.Since timer can be with
Arbitrarily it is arranged between 0-100 hours, therefore detection interval can be controlled freely, it is small to arrive several days greatly into minute, it can be according to reality
Border situation is targetedly adjusted.
